Hello,

I apologize that we do not have this pattern available and I do understand your frustration. Please understand that we are just an online retailer. We get our patterns from a distributor, which is Hoffman, and they get the designs from the designers and manufacturers directly. We are not told when a certain pattern comes back into stock as I am sure Hoffman isn't told either. Both of us are at the mercy of the designer/manufacturer when it comes to designs being out of stock or discontinued. As far as I know, this item hasn't been discontinued so I think Hoffman is working on getting more in their inventory which is why it's probably taking longer than usual. You are more than welcome to contact Lavendar and Lace to see where else they are selling this design. Their website is www.tiag.com.
